When Garage Door Replacement Becomes Necessary

Several factors indicate when garage door replacement offers better value than continued repairs. Doors approaching 15-20 years of age typically require replacement due to material fatigue, obsolete safety features, and declining energy efficiency. Extensive panel damage from vehicle impact, severe weather, or structural settling often makes replacement more economical than multiple panel repairs. Track deterioration, header structural issues, or repeated mechanical failures signal that the door system has reached its operational limits. Wood doors showing significant rot, warping, or insect damage require complete replacement to restore proper function and security. Steel doors with extensive rust penetration, especially around bottom sections exposed to moisture, need replacement to prevent continued deterioration. When repair costs approach 50% of replacement value, garage door replacement provides better long-term investment returns. Modern replacement doors offer improved insulation values, enhanced safety features, and smart technology integration unavailable in older systems. Garage Door Replacement Cost Variables

Multiple factors influence garage door replacement pricing, with material selection, door size, and installation complexity serving as primary cost determinants. Single-car garage doors typically cost less than double-car installations due to reduced material requirements and simplified track configurations. Door material choices range from basic steel models to insulated composite or wood designs, with premium materials commanding higher replacement costs. Insulation ratings significantly impact pricing, with higher R-values requiring more sophisticated construction and materials. Custom sizing for non-standard openings increases replacement costs due to special manufacturing requirements and modified hardware specifications. Track configuration complexity affects installation time and material costs, particularly for high-lift or low-headroom applications requiring specialized hardware. Spring system requirements vary based on door weight and cycle expectations, with high-cycle springs commanding premium pricing for commercial applications. Opener compatibility considerations may necessitate electrical upgrades or specialized mounting hardware that increases total replacement costs. Regional labor rates, permit requirements, and disposal fees for existing materials contribute to overall garage door replacement pricing. Same-day replacement service typically includes premium charges for expedited scheduling and material availability. Residential Door Replacement Considerations

Residential garage door replacement requires careful consideration of architectural compatibility, energy efficiency, and family usage patterns to maximize long-term satisfaction and property value. Door style selection should complement home architecture, with traditional raised panel designs suiting classic homes while contemporary flush panels enhance modern architectural styles. Color coordination with exterior trim and siding ensures visual harmony that enhances curb appeal and property aesthetics. Insulation requirements depend on garage usage, climate conditions, and adjacent living space considerations, with higher R-values benefiting heated garages or rooms above garage areas. Window placement and design affects natural lighting while maintaining security and privacy requirements for residential properties. Hardware finish selection includes options for decorative hinges, handles, and trim pieces that enhance door appearance while providing functional benefits. Noise considerations become important for garages attached to living areas, with belt-drive openers and nylon rollers reducing operational noise during garage door replacement installations. Security features include reinforced panels, multi-point locking systems, and smart technology integration for remote monitoring and control capabilities. Weather sealing upgrades during replacement improve energy efficiency and protect stored items from moisture infiltration. Garage Door Replacement FAQs

How Long Does Garage Door Replacement Take to Complete?

Most residential garage door replacement projects require 3-6 hours for complete installation, depending on door size and complexity. Single-car door replacement typically takes 3-4 hours, while double-car installations may require 4-6 hours. Same-day replacement service is available for standard door sizes and configurations.

What Factors Determine If I Need Garage Door Replacement Versus Repair?

Garage door replacement becomes necessary when repair costs exceed 50% of replacement value, the door is over 15-20 years old, or structural damage compromises safety. Multiple panel damage, track deterioration, or repeated mechanical failures typically indicate replacement provides better long-term value than continued repairs.

Can Garage Door Replacement Be Performed with Existing Opener Systems?

Most modern garage door replacement installations work with existing opener systems if the opener is less than 10 years old and properly maintained. However, older openers may require replacement or modification to ensure compatibility with new door weight and safety feature requirements.

What Garage Door Lifespan Should I Expect From Replacement Installation?

Professional garage door replacement typically provides 15-25 years of reliable operation with proper maintenance. Insulated steel doors offer the longest lifespan, while wood doors may require more frequent maintenance. Regular lubrication and annual inspections maximize replacement door longevity and performance.
